Frequency-Hopping Spread Spectrum Technology

One of the most significant inventions to come out of Lamarr’s workshop was frequency-hopping spread spectrum technology. This technology allowed for the creation of a secure communication system that could resist jamming and eavesdropping. The idea was simple yet brilliant – instead of transmitting a signal on a single frequency, the system would “hop” between different frequencies, making it virtually impossible to intercept.

What was Hedy Lamarr’s invention?

Hedy Lamarr’s invention was a frequency-hopping system for torpedo guidance. During World War II, Lamarr and her friend, composer George Antheil, developed a system that used a frequency-hopping spread spectrum to guide torpedoes. The system was designed to prevent the enemy from jamming the signal, and it was intended to be used by the US Navy.

Although the US Navy did not adopt Lamarr’s invention during World War II, it later became the basis for modern spread-spectrum communication technologies such as Wi-Fi, Bluetooth, and GPS. Did Hedy Lamarr receive recognition for her invention?

During her lifetime, Hedy Lamarr did not receive much recognition for her invention. Although she and George Antheil were granted a patent for their frequency-hopping system in 1942, the US Navy did not adopt the technology, and it was not widely recognized until many years later.

It wasn’t until the 1990s, when Lamarr was in her 70s, that she began to receive recognition for her invention. In 1997, she was awarded the Electronic Frontier Foundation (EFF) Pioneer Award, and in 2014, she was posthumously inducted into the National Inventors Hall of Fame. Today, Lamarr is recognized as a pioneer in the field of wireless communication, and her contributions are celebrated by people all over the world.
